PEOPLE v. CARMONA


27 A.D.3d 574 (2006)

811 N.Y.S.2d 431

TH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, Respondent, v. JOSE CARMONA, Also Known as JOSE CRUZ, Appellant.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

March 14, 2006.


Ordered that the judgment is modified, on the law, by vacating the convictions of attempted assault on a police officer, vacating the sentences imposed thereon, and dismissing those counts of the indictment; as so modified, the judgment is affirmed.
